Output 5180c66a841a78d5f3be30576c8393113eec992c1d1d2b7914a9e23089439087:0

value
370288095
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20b377ae2dc6647da9352aedfa8af74a2f8fe5a2 OP_EQUALVERIFY OP_CHECKSIG
address
13yucm2uAc75AZQ2NrtYaDdnSjfb5NCTKY
transaction
5180c66a841a78d5f3be30576c8393113eec992c1d1d2b7914a9e23089439087
spent
true